Womenswear Designer • MONOLOQ
Company Description
We’re MONOLOQ, a premium, sophisticated womenswear brand with stores across Singapore and Malaysia.
Role Description
Be a part of our growing team. We’re seeking an inspired designer who is tech-savvy, detail-obsessed, and passionate about creating cool global fashion. Join us
Key Responsibilities
  • Drive design process from concept to final styling, ensuring creativity and deadlines.
  • Research trends, including shop visits.
  • Create original designs in Adobe Illustrator and CLO 3D.
  • Develop detailed tech packs (specs, BOMs, construction notes).
  • Source sustainable fabrics/trims globally.
  • Present moodboards, colour palettes, and design stories.
  • Manage sampling, suppliers, and production timelines.
  • Collaborate with marketing, e-commerce, and merchandising teams.
  • Maintain digital design archives (PLM, Google Drive, Notion).
  • Utilise AI tools (Midjourney, ChatGPT) for brainstorming.
  • Pattern drafting/draping skills are a plus.
  • Work independently in a fast-paced team environment.

 

Skills:
  • Strong understanding of garment fit, fabric behavior, and finishing.
  • Excellent eye for detail and modern silhouettes.
  • Fluent in design software: Adobe Creative Suite, CLO 3D.
  • Foster positive, inclusive team dynamics while working in a fast-paced environment.
  • Curious, resilient, and always seeking inspiration beyond the obvious.

 

What we’re looking for
Solid in Adobe Illustrator and Photoshop. Comfortable with garment construction. Pattern drafting or draping? Even better. You communicate clearly, take feedback well, and bring ideas to the table without waiting to be asked. 2–3 years in fashion or a creative field, with a portfolio that shows taste, range, and some genuine point of view.

A design diploma or degree helps. But honestly? A strong eye and the hunger to grow will take you just as far.
